Problems solved by technology

[0027] However, when an arithmetic coding system such as CABAC is used in a recording / playback device (such as a DVD / HDD recorder, etc.) based on standards such as H.264, since sequential processing is included in variable-length coding processing and variable-length decoding processing, There may be such a problem: the playback time cannot catch up with the recording time
[0030] That is, when a machine based on the H.264 standard uses an arithmetic coding method such as CABAC to perform variable-length coding processing, the coding and decoding of dynamic images are performed at the same time, or in the case of time-sharing processing that is apparently simultaneous processing, the occurrence of Such a problem: when performing catch-up playback (or time-shifted playback), the playback moment cannot catch up with the recording moment
[0031] Faced with such a problem, as shown in Patent Document 1, this problem can be alleviated to a certain extent by adopting error handling by increasing the circuit scale, but at the cost of this, the problem of increasing the circuit scale is caused.

Abstract

The coding / decoding apparatus which performs coding and decoding at the same time includes: (a) a variable length coding unit which performs, on input data, variable length coding which does not include arithmetic coding, so as to generate first-type stream data; (b) an arithmetic coding unit which performs arithmetic coding on the first-type stream data so as to generate second-type stream data; (c) a first recording area in which the second-type stream date is recorded; and (d) a variable length decoding unit which performs, on the first-type stream data, variable length decoding for decoding a data format of the first-type stream data into a data format applied before the variable length coding is performed, so as to generate output data.
